Chamber Circle: Speaking
Real connections happen best within authentic relationships where members connect. Our Chamber Circles are small groups of Chamber Members who share a common interest in their business and professional development. The Circles meet monthly to build business relationships and trust among fellow members who know about their business and want to help each other succeed. Chamber Circles are designed to take members out of rows and into circles where they can provide meaningful conversations while discussing business content.
Purpose: Whatever your comfort level with public speaking, this group will provide tips and strategies designed to make you a better speaker and increase your confidence in your speaking ability.
